April's mod creator awards are finally here. 3 vehicles and 2 maps were rewarded. This month, the machines on offer are interesting and keep the spirit of the game in terms of handling.
We open the ball with the RNG Zentos, a 6-wheel drive with a fairly mid-length chassis which does not have the best turning radius, but which, on the other hand, has excellent traction. On the options side, we are in the best of mods. Very complete, the vehicle has almost the entire catalog of chassis modules, whether in the possibility of transport or repair.
And the same can be said of the second award-winning mod, the pack Mustang RSK, which uses the same list of options (and even a little longer in terms of engine configurations) but on a 4-wheel drive machine. Its lightness makes it versatile, as much on exploration missions as on small transports.
Whether it is the Mustang pack or the RNG Zentos, both models benefit from tricolor paints and an excellent general design.
For the 3rd vehicle, in the Unique category, the developers have chosen to reward theAPC 6 × 6 Rhinoc. And we quickly understand why. This 6-wheel-drive military machine doesn't necessarily have a ton of options ... but it does have one that makes all the difference (see the illustration image of the article): a blade at the front that allows to clear a path in the snow or in the forest. Concretely, the vehicle is not very pleasant to handle. It lacks power (or the box is not well staged), and it does not stick in a pocket square. Worse, it does not have a chassis module allowing it to be assigned a real use (scout or transport). In short, to test for fun, but we will quickly come back to the 2 mods presented just before.
Regarding the maps, 2 were retained: A, a classic and well-made snow map, and weather station 34, also classic but which offers panoramas on well-raised mountains rather nice.
